Crichtonesque thriller about what might happen if a secretive giant pharmaceutical created an "augmented" Bonobo that was like a proto-human.? Kathleen O'Neal Gear (1954) is an award-winning American writer. She is a former state historian and archaeologist for the U.S. Department of the Interior. She has twice received the federal government's Special Achievement Award for "outstanding management" of America's cultural heritage, and has published fifty novels. She co-authored with her husband W. Michael Gear their North America's Forgotten Past series. W. Michael Gear (born 1955) is an American archaeologist, former consultant, and writer of 56 novels. He is the author of North America's Forgotten Past series about North American prehistory, co-written with his wife Kathleen O'Neal Gear.
